返回

探索密码学:加密世界的基石

IOS

密码学,这门古老而神秘的科学,是信息安全领域的一块基石。自古以来,人们就一直致力于寻找方法来保护敏感信息,使其免于落入不法分子之手。密码学正是这种需求的产物,它是一门研究密码的艺术和科学,致力于保护信息的机密性、完整性和可验证性。

密码学在现代世界中无处不在,从我们使用的数字签名到保障金融交易的网络安全,其应用范围十分广泛。它在保持我们在线活动安全方面发挥着至关重要的作用,防止敏感数据落入恶意之手。

在本文中,我们将深入探究密码学的世界,揭开它令人着迷的神秘面纱。我们将探讨其历史、基本原理和在当今数字时代的关键作用。

密码学:信息安全的基石

密码学一词源自希腊语 kryptos,意思是“隐藏”或“秘密”。它的历史可以追溯到古代,当时人们使用简单的密码系统来保护军事情报。随着时间的推移,密码学发展成为一门复杂的科学,应用于各种领域。

密码学的主要目标是:

  • 机密性: 保护信息,使其只能被授权人员访问。
  • 完整性: 确保信息在传输或存储过程中不被修改或损坏。
  • 可验证性: 允许接收者验证信息的来源和真实性。

密码学的基本原理

密码学的基本原理是使用数学算法来加密和解密信息。加密算法将明文(原始信息)转换成密文(加密后的信息)。解密算法则将密文转换成明文。

加密和解密算法的强度取决于所使用的密钥。密钥是加密和解密信息所必需的一组数据。密钥可以是对称密钥 (加密和解密使用相同的密钥),也可以是非对称密钥 (加密和解密使用不同的密钥)。

密码学的现代应用

在当今数字时代,密码学在以下领域发挥着至关重要的作用:

  • 网络安全: 保护网站和在线交易免受网络攻击。
  • 电子商务: 确保在线支付和个人信息的安全。
  • 数字签名: 验证电子文档的真实性和完整性。
  • 区块链: 作为加密货币和分布式账本技术的基础。
  • 云计算: 保护存储在云端的数据。

展望未来

密码学是一个不断发展的领域,随着新技术和威胁的出现,它也在不断创新。未来,密码学可能会在以下方面发挥更重要的作用:

  • 量子密码学: 利用量子力学原理开发更安全的加密算法。
  • 人工智能(AI): 利用 AI 增强密码分析和加密技术。
  • 物联网(IoT): 保护连接设备免受网络攻击。

结论

密码学是一门迷人的科学,它在保护信息安全方面发挥着至关重要的作用。从古代的密码系统到当今先进的加密算法,密码学一直是信息安全领域不可或缺的一部分。随着数字世界的不断扩展,密码学也将继续在保护我们的隐私、数据和在线活动方面发挥着至关重要的作用。